I just did a fresh install of 2009.1 One on my system and found that the man pages are incomplete.

 

Try: man cp

or: man ls

 

I get: 'No manual entry for cp'

and: 'No manual entry for ls'

 

Does anybody have a fix? I didn't find any man libraries that I could install.

I just did a fresh install of 2009.1 One on my system and found that the man pages are incomplete.

I'm guessing about this, but if you installed from the One CD, the man pages may not have been included because of size constraints. So I would suggest you check it with

rpm -qa | egrep -i man-pages

if it's not installed, install them with

urpmi man-pages

as jkerr82508 has already noted.

Another alternative for the console (if anyone likes the console :) ):

 

urpmf --name coreutils

 

replace coreutils with coreutils-doc or whatever the package name is and it should list if it's in the repos that you have on your system.
